Madagascesa Kocak & Kemal

(Life: Kingdom: Metazoa (animals); Phylum: Arthropoda; Class: Hexapoda; Order: Hymenoptera;  Superfamily: Ichneumonoidea; Family: Ichneumonidae; Subfamily: Cryptinae; Tribe: Cryptini)

Madagascesa Kocak & Kemal, 2008.

Perinetia Seyrig, 1952. Type species: Perinetia nigrifacies Seyrig, 1952.

 

Madagascesa nigrifacies (Seyrig, 1952)

Distribution

Madagascar.

Biology

Host: unknown.
